## Context
[ADR-0114a](file:///Users/kaizenpro/.gemini/antigravity/worktrees/core/adr-0119-4-frontier-baseline/docs/decisions/ADR-0114a-anti-overfitting-proof-obligations.md) (§Obligation #7) requires that every capability lane pair CORE's capability score with at least one frontier-LLM baseline from a frozen citation. This is designed to provide a capabilities comparison without live API reliance, as established in [ADR-0045](file:///Users/kaizenpro/.gemini/antigravity/worktrees/core/adr-0119-4-frontier-baseline/docs/decisions/ADR-0045-long-context-recall-vs-transformer-baselines.md).
For the `gsm8k_math` lane, the dev and public splits (200 CORE-original cases total) were introduced under [ADR-0119.2](file:///Users/kaizenpro/.gemini/antigravity/worktrees/core/adr-0119-4-frontier-baseline/docs/decisions/ADR-0119.2-gsm8k-eval-corpus-dev-public.md), and the lane runner under [ADR-0119.3](file:///Users/kaizenpro/.gemini/antigravity/worktrees/core/adr-0119-4-frontier-baseline/docs/decisions/ADR-0119-gsm8k-eval-lane-roadmap.md). The frontier-baseline comparison provides the comparative context by pairing published GSM8K scores from frontier vendors with CORE's public split score, alongside the explicit caveat that frontier models are evaluated on the actual GSM8K test set rather than CORE's original public split. The actual GSM8K test set is reserved exclusively for the sealed holdout split under [ADR-0119.7](file:///Users/kaizenpro/.gemini/antigravity/worktrees/core/adr-0119-4-frontier-baseline/docs/decisions/ADR-0119-gsm8k-eval-lane-roadmap.md).

## Decision
We establish frozen citations for frontier LLM baselines and couple them with CORE's measurement of the public split.
### Action Items and Deliverables
1. **Frontier Citations File ([frontier.json](file:///Users/kaizenpro/.gemini/antigravity/worktrees/core/adr-0119-4-frontier-baseline/evals/gsm8k_math/baselines/frontier.json)):** Includes three latest frontier LLM baseline GSM8K scores (Claude 3.5 Sonnet, GPT-4, and Gemini 1.5 Pro) with verified URLs and metadata.
2. **Comparison File ([comparison_v1.json](file:///Users/kaizenpro/.gemini/antigravity/worktrees/core/adr-0119-4-frontier-baseline/evals/gsm8k_math/baselines/comparison_v1.json)):** Joins CORE's public split evaluation results (cases_total: 150, correct: 150, wrong: 0, refused: 0) with the copied frontier citations and the disclaimer.
3. **Disclaimer Rule:** Explicitly notes that frontier scores are from public reports on the actual GSM8K test set while CORE's scores are on its original split. The qualitative differentiator is CORE's zero-wrong (no-confabulation) behavior.

## Invariants
- **`citations_dated`:** Every citation has a source and URL dated to the actual publication.
- **`urls_valid`:** Every baseline URL matches `http(s)` structure and resolves correctly.
- **`disclaimer_present`:** The comparison schema contains the non-empty disclaimer addressing the split mismatch and qualitative zero-wrong distinction.
- **`core_measurement_current`:** The CORE measurement aligns with the execution of the lane runner against the 150 public cases.
